How much does it cost to rent a home in Combine?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Combine 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,496 | $1,345 | $1,745 |
| Combine 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,993 | $1,425 | $2,700 |
| Combine 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,423 | $1,899 | $3,000 |
| Combine 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,250 | $3,250 | $3,250 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Combine
What type of rentals are currently available in Combine?
There are currently 48 Apartments for Rent in Combine, TX with pricing that ranges from $601 to $2,807. There are also 42 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Combine ranging from $1,345 to $3,250.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Combine?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Combine ranges from $1,345 to $3,250 with an average monthly rent of $2,155.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Combine?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Combine range from $819 to $2,715,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,425 to $2,700.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,899 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,640.
